Pros

More times than not, the people you work with at AIG are always willing to help you when you need it. I had tremendous support and guidance from team members and my direct manager. The starting pay and benefits are competitive. The healthcare and retirement saving options were on industry par as well. Flexible work arrangements and work from home available, depending on the department and the direct manager.

Cons

During my time at AIG, almost 3 years, there were not any cost of living increases or base salary increases for good - excellent performance. This was across the board and affected everyone. The workload and expectations placed on most are unrealistic. Depending on the commute time into your home office, many employees I knew had to work from home on most days due to their workload amount. It was not efficient for them to take time out of their day for their commute into the office. Working from home sounds great but not when you are online from 7 AM - 7 PM+ just to stay afloat.
